Improving PV Array Efficiency

To obtain the peak production from your photovoltaic system investment, several strategies exist. Regularly cleaning the panel coating is essential, as dirt and natural particles can significantly lower the amount of sunlight that reaches the components. Furthermore, evaluate the position and inclination of the arrays relative to the solar trajectory; adjusting this seasonally can improve energy capture. Finally, investigate the possibility of using tracking systems that consistently rotate the modules throughout the cycle, as a result remarkably increasing overall electricity generation.

Maintaining Your Solar System: Essential Maintenance Tips

To maximize the longevity and generation of your PV power installation, periodic maintenance is absolutely vital. While solar panels are built to be reliable, a little care can go a long way. Start with scheduled visual assessments for any visible damage, such as breaks or discoloration. Wash your panels periodically, especially in locations with a high degree of dirt. Using mild water and a non-abrasive brush will avoid scratching. It's also website best to schedule a professional photovoltaic technician conduct a more thorough review at least every few years, which may involve checking wiring and voltage connections. Remember, proactive maintenance is often more beneficial than dealing with major problems later.

The Cost of Solar Panels: A Breakdown

pConsidering sun-powered panels for your residence can seem like a significant outlay, but understanding the overall cost is crucial. While the initial figure can range from roughly $15,000 to $30,000 for a typical setup, this doesn’t tell the whole story. This includes factors like panel type (monocrystalline, polycrystalline, or thin-film), installation size (measured in kilowatts – kW), labor costs, and permitting charges. Furthermore, national tax credits and local incentives can substantially decrease the net amount you’do paying. Don’dodot forget to factor the potential savings on your power bills, which can present a substantial return on your commitment over the installation's lifespan. A thorough review with a experienced contractor is highly advised to get an precise quote.

Solar Panel Technology Explained

At its core, sun panel innovation harnesses sunshine from the star and transforms it directly into electricity. This process relies on semiconductor materials, most commonly material, which are treated to create a positive and a downward layer. When illumination strikes these layers, it liberates electrons, creating an dynamic flow – the electricity we use. Different variations of sun panels exist, including pure which are typically more effective but more costly, and multi-crystal which are generally less costly but slightly less powerful. Ongoing research is focused on refining panel performance, reducing expenses, and investigating new materials like perovskites to further revolutionize sun energy generation.

Leveraging the Sun: Photovoltaic Panel Advantages

Switching to photovoltaic panels offers a multitude of compelling upsides for homeowners and the environment alike. Beyond the obvious reduction in electricity bills, solar installations significantly decrease your environmental footprint, contributing to a cleaner and healthier planet. Moreover, solar energy is a clean resource, meaning it won’t deplete like fossil fuels. This autonomy from traditional power grids can also provide a measure of resilience during grid outages. Furthermore, local incentives and tax credits often make sun panel systems surprisingly affordable and offer a considerable return on investment over time. Finally, the fitting of photovoltaic panels can actually increase the worth of your property, making them a wise long-term decision.
